Mary-Kate Story Bogus

Heath LedgerThere is a newspaper and internet report out that the NYPD wants to question Mary-Kate Olsen in connection with the death of Heath Ledger. It is absolutely false.

High-up sources at the NYPD tell us there is "absolutely no plan" to interview Mary-Kate. One source said the investigation is pretty "buttoned up" and the department is now waiting for the toxicology report, which could determine cause of death.
